कम्प्युटरकार्यक्रम

मड्यूलर कार्यक्रम

मड्यूलर कार्यक्रम "भाग र नियम" को सिद्धान्त मा काम गर्छ। उचित अनुसन्धान।

मड्यूलर कार्यक्रम स्वतन्त्र सानो आकारको ब्लक, सामान्यतया मोड्युलहरू भनिन्छ जो एक अधिकता रूपमा कार्यक्रम आयोजना समावेश, व्यवहार र संरचना एकदम पूर्ण अधीनस्थ केही सिद्धान्तहरू छन्। त्यहाँ syntactic एक दृश्य हुँदा यसलाई "एकाइ" को अवधारणा को प्रयोग साझेदारी गर्न लायक छ एक भाषा को एकाइ कार्यक्रम र यसलाई साथै मा, प्रक्रियाहरु को रूप मा लागू गर्न सकिन्छ कि धेरै ब्लक मा एक ठूलो कार्यक्रम को एक क्रशिंग एकाइ हुँदा कार्यहरु को फारम। मड्यूलर कार्यक्रम प्रयोग यसलाई संभव सरल बनाउँछ परीक्षण कार्यक्रम र त्रुटिहरू को समसामयिक पत्ता लगाउने। यसलाई कडाई हार्डवेयर-निर्भर कार्यहरू स्थापित कार्यक्रम को गतिशीलता सुधार हुनेछ जो अन्य subtasks, अलग गर्न सकिँदैन। समय-महत्वपूर्ण मोड्युलहरू एकदम प्रक्रिया सरल र दक्षता धेरै उच्च छ बनाउँछ जो, अलग बदल गर्न सक्नुहुन्छ। साथै, मड्यूलर कार्यक्रम को मोड्युलहरू प्रभावकारी अन्य कार्यक्रम को लागि भवन ब्लक रूपमा प्रयोग गर्न सकिन्छ देखि, बुझ्न धेरै सजिलो छ।

शब्द "मोड्युल" नै एक मड्यूलर सिद्धान्त को परिचय जडानमा कार्यक्रम प्रयोग गर्न कार्यक्रम लेख्दा थाले। सत्तर को दशक मा, एक मोड्युल केही नियम अनुसार लिखित गरिएको छ जो समारोह वा प्रक्रिया केही दयालु, भनिन्छ। त्यो समय मा साधारण स्वीकार आवश्यकताहरु गठन थिएन भएकोले मोड्युल कुनै पनि प्रक्रिया जसको आकार अप पचास लाइनहरु छ भनिन्छ। Parnassus पहिलो मोड्युल लागि आवश्यकताहरू गठन थिए concretized: "। अन्य सामग्रीहरू बारेमा न्यूनतम ज्ञान लागि पर्याप्त हुनुपर्छ एकल मोड्युल गठन गर्ने क्रममा" यो पहिलो पटक Parnassus कार्यक्रम मा लुकाउने जानकारी अवधारणा गठन भएको थियो बाहिर जान्छ। आफ्नो परिभाषा मोड्युल कम कुनै पनि एकल प्रक्रिया र वर्गीकरणका को उच्चतम स्तर उल्लेख गर्न सकिन्छ भन्ने तथ्यलाई हामीलाई जान्छ। जानकारी छैन तिनीहरूले वैश्विक चर को नाटकीय प्रभाव विषय थिए र तिनीहरूको व्यवहार जटिल कार्यक्रम मा भविष्यवाणी गर्न गाह्रो छ देखि, समय मा अवस्थित कि संरचना को प्रयोग द्वारा हासिल गर्न सकिएन सुरक्षित लुकाउनुहोस्। यी चर बाट छुट्टयाएर छ कि एक संरचना बनाउन आवश्यक थियो। यो उनको थियो र मोड्युल नाम र आधारित यो मा, र मड्यूलर कार्यक्रम थियो।

सुरुमा यो जटिल सफ्टवेयर प्रणाली को कार्यान्वयन गर्ने कार्य र प्रक्रियाहरु संग एक बराबरीको मा मोड्युल प्रयोग गरेर निर्माण एकतामा बाँध्ने र एक विशेष सहायककार्यथप्नुहोस् को कार्यान्वयन विवरण लुकाउँछ रूपमा कार्यान्वयन गर्न सकिन्छ भनेर कल्पित थियो। तर मा टर्बो पास्कल भाषा यसलाई पूर्णतया मड्यूलर कार्यक्रम सिद्धान्त लागू भएको छैन। पूर्ण आन्तरिक मोड्युलहरू समर्थन गर्दैन यो भाषा, आयात यसलाई कुनै पनि अन्य मोड्युलहरू वस्तुहरू आयात गर्न अनुमति गर्दैन देखि, अपर्याप्त लचिलो कार्यान्वयन। व्यक्तिगत कम्प्युटर को proliferation निकै सैद्धान्तिक तयारी औसत स्तर कम जो कार्यक्रम मान्छे, को दायरा विस्तार संग, अनुप्रयोग मोड्युलहरू विकास कार्यहरु र प्रक्रियाहरु को पुस्तकालयहरु को समस्या सिर्जना को एक माध्यम रूपमा प्रयोग गरेका थिए भन्ने तथ्यलाई गर्न नेतृत्व भन्ने तथ्यलाई यस तथ्यलाई को संयुक्त प्रभाव। योग्य प्रोग्रामर मात्र सञ्चालन को संरचना सबै वस्तुहरू लागि भाषा संरचना पूर्ण शक्ति प्रयोग।

तपाईं एक प्रोग्रामर दृष्टिकोणबाट पास्कल एकाइहरु हेर्न भने, तिनीहरूको संख्या उप-कार्यहरू, प्रत्येक अन्य स्वतन्त्र एक नम्बर मा समस्या को अपघटन द्वारा कटिबद्ध हुनुपर्छ। को चरम अवस्थामा, मोड्युल निष्कर्ष लागि यो एउटा मात्र उपचार छ, आवश्यक भएमा, प्रयोग गर्न सकिन्छ यो बाहिर छ भन्ने स्थानीय कार्य गर्न, यो मस्यौदा कोड परिवर्तनहरू संग कार्यक्रम को अन्य भागहरु को प्रभावबाट पूर्ण स्वतन्त्र थियो।

Similar articles

 

 

 

 

Trending Now

 

 

 

 

Newest

Copyright © 2018 ne.birmiss.com. Theme powered by WordPress.